为什么C#写的网页在有的电脑上无反应

来源:百度知道 编辑:UC知道 时间:2024/06/01 23:24:22
我没有使用什么特别的东西呀,只是基本的功能,为什么在大多数的电脑上没有问题,但是有个别客户的电脑,在输入密码之后,点登录.网页只是刷新了一下,什么反正也没有!我把IE的安全系数全都调低了.但是还是不行.你们有遇到过这种现象的吗?

你们看看我只使用了如下的代码,没有什么东西特别的呀.只是有一个SESSION,再没有用别的呀!?

Session.Add("username", "");
Session.Add("departname", "");
Session.Add("userlevel", "");
sqlc1.CommandText = "select * .......";
reader1 = sqlc1.ExecuteReader();
if (reader1.Read())
{
Session["username"] = DropDownList2.Text.Trim();
Session["departname"] = reader1["depart"].ToString().Trim();
Session["userlevel"] = reader1["authority"].ToString().Trim();
reader1.Close();
Response.Redirect("main.aspx", true);
}

呵呵, 你的应该是ASP.NET吧? 这段代码确实没有什么问题 ,有可能是你其他代码的问题 , 仔细查找一下 ,编程就是这样, 一个细小的细节往往会被遗漏。

调试一下就知道了,

如果你什么都没查出来,也就是说reader1.Read()返回的是false。
那么就不能Response.Redirect("main.aspx",ture)了。